Januar 2017 00:01:22 UTC+1 schrieb Ángel: > kreil...@gmail.com wrote: > > My question is: > > how can I manage to print directly on my network printer? > > or: > > how to copy files (without using a usb hdd or something like this)from my > > windows hvm to my printer appvm? > > You could connect the Windows VM to a printer-vm per > https://www.qubes-os.org/doc/firewall/#enabling-networking-between-two-qubes > > At that point you could: > a) Make Windows print to the cups service in the printer-vm > or > b) Copy the files to the printer-vm (eg. with samba) > > > Connecting directly to the real network printer may be from simple (eg. > just providing an IP address, because it's just autodiscovery that > fails) to quite complicated.
